Cost Segregation Without a Physical Site Visit

No site inspection cost segregation allows property owners to access the benefits of depreciation acceleration without the need for an on-site engineering review. This streamlined approach leverages modern data sources, including architectural plans, photos, and property records, to classify assets accurately and comply with IRS standards. The primary advantage is efficiency: property owners can save time, reduce logistical challenges, and lower costs associated with a traditional site inspection while still obtaining a thorough and defensible cost segregation study. This method is particularly beneficial for investors managing multiple properties across different locations or for those with operational constraints that make physical visits difficult.
